Buada Lagoon
Buada Lagoon is a landlocked, slightly brackish, freshwater lake of Buada District in the island nation of Nauru. It occupies about 0.05 square miles (0.13 km2).
The lagoon is classified as an endorheic lake, meaning there is no outflow to other bodies of water such as oceans or rivers.
Vegetation
Unlike in many areas of Nauru, trees are in relative abundance in the vicinity of Buada Lagoon.
